Output 68cc116552c71fc365b5834e5805a8977367289fe994049f8d5042db4d5fd54e:53

value
22819408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e2f2c867ca67e115e3e6596439abb9046f6331e OP_EQUAL
address
MF2ZT6TRXFuq19BKvceXLYCoUiK1g7X1jn
transaction
68cc116552c71fc365b5834e5805a8977367289fe994049f8d5042db4d5fd54e
spent
true